What can I see and do near Nautica?
You'll want to browse the collections at Estonian Maritime Museum, Tallinn City Museum and Tallinn Town Hall. Former KGB Headquarters, St. Olav's Church and Viru Gate are some of the notable landmarks to see in the area. You can check out the local talent at Estonian National Opera, Tallinn City Theatre and Nordea Concert Hall.
